    How to actually do it

    1. Open the written UK job offer and copy its salary, bonus, benefits, holiday, probation, notice period, working pattern and acceptance deadline into a separate note, removing confidential details that are not needed.
    2. Gather your relevant achievements, qualifications, responsibilities, current package if you choose to disclose it, other genuine options and the conditions that matter most to you.
    3. Decide privately what you ideally want, what you would accept and which terms could be traded, such as salary, title, flexibility, holiday or a review date.
    4. Paste the offer details and your evidence into the prompt, then ask the chatbot to separate facts, assumptions and questions that still need answering.
    5. Check any market or employment claim against a current reputable UK source, and remove claims that cannot be verified rather than repeating them as leverage.
    6. Ask the chatbot to turn the agreed position into an email and a short phone or meeting script, then edit the wording so it accurately reflects your experience and does not disclose a minimum you want to keep private.
    7. Send the request to the recruiter or hiring manager, record their exact response, and ask for any revised salary or terms in writing before accepting.
    8. Compare the final written offer with your minimum acceptable package and the chatbot's checklist, then accept, decline or make one final clear request yourself.

What it gets wrong

  • AI cannot know how much budget the employer has or how strongly they want you unless the people involved tell you.
  • AI cannot decide the trade-off between more money, a better relationship, flexibility and the risk of losing the offer.
  • It cannot verify private salary bands, internal pay equity or whether an employer will actually honour an informal promise.
  • It turns your evidence into polished wording, but it cannot supply achievements or credibility that you do not have.
  • It cannot carry the consequence of a poor demand, a rejected offer or a strained relationship with the employer.

FAQ

Can AI negotiate my salary for me?
It can prepare the negotiation, draft your message and rehearse likely replies, but it cannot speak for you or accept the consequences of the decision. You still need to choose your target, limits and trade-offs.
What should I tell AI about my job offer?
Give it the written salary and package, role responsibilities, your relevant evidence, priorities, alternatives and response deadline. Remove unnecessary personal or confidential information, and do not ask it to invent market data or employer policies.
How do I ask for more money after getting a job offer?
Thank the employer, confirm your interest, give a brief evidence-based reason and make a specific request for a discussion. Keep genuine alternatives private unless you choose to disclose them, and ask for all agreed changes in writing.
Can negotiating salary make an employer withdraw my job offer?
It can create risk if the request is unrealistic, aggressive or presented as a bluff, although AI cannot predict how a particular employer will react. Use a calm request, show that you are still interested and check the final written terms before accepting.
